Black Holes

While most stars end up as white dwarfs or neutron stars, black holes are the last evolutionary stage in the lifetimes of enormous stars that had been at least 10 or 15 times as massive as our own sun.

When giant stars reach the final stages of their lives they often detonate in cataclysms known as supernovae. Such an explosion scatters most of a star into the void of space but leaves behind a large "cold" remnant on which fusion no longer takes place.

In younger stars, nuclear fusion creates energy and a constant outward pressure that exists in balance with the inward pull of gravity caused by the star's own mass. But in the dead remnants of a massive supernova, no force opposes gravity—so the star begins to collapse in upon itself.

An artist's rendering, made using data collected by the orbiting Chandra X-ray Observatory, shows a quasar galaxy with a jet of high-energy particles extending more than 100,000 light-years from the supermassive black hole at its center. The object, located 12 billion light-years from Earth, is the most distant such jet ever detected. These quasar jets are formed when electrons emitted from a black hole impact with cosmic background radiation left by the big bang, giving astronomers clues about the conditions in the early universe.

This x-ray image taken in 1999 with NASA's Chandra X-ray Observatory shows what astronomers believe is a supernova remnant interacting with the supermassive black hole at the center of the Milky Way galaxy. Scientists studying the object, called Sagittarius A East, theorized that the shock wave created when it went supernova (bright yellow and orange tones) compressed and plowed gas into the gluttonous black hole (large white dot within shock wave) creating a period of intense feeding followed by a period of "starvation." Astronomers think similar relationships between supernovae and black holes may exist throughout the universe.
